Although I also hate sadomasochism novels that end with a breakup and reconciliation 😂😂 (because many sadomasochism novels lack foreshadowing and lack plots to describe the turning point of the relationship, it is very abrupt and unreasonable), but this book's breakup and reunion is understandable, because the following chapters explain the reasons why the male protagonist is cruel, which is in line with the era and background of the story, and is quite reasonable.
This book gave me the feeling that although it is short, its plot is well laid out. The author carefully laid out the story of how the male protagonist designs the female protagonist to get pregnant, and how the male protagonist plots the female protagonist to leave. It is quite exciting. It makes people feel like, "Wow! This author has grasped the overall story before writing, instead of writing step by step." And with these foreshadowings, the subsequent description of chasing his wife will not give readers a strong feeling of trying to make up for the male protagonist.
But there is a small problem with this book, which is [Thinking][Thinking], in the part where men and women meet again, the description of the heroine lacks an emotion of fear of being killed.
Why is there such a doubt? On the one hand, from the perspective of the entire story, the biggest abuse point is actually the misunderstanding that the male protagonist ruined the female protagonist's family and wanted to kill her. If the female protagonist mistakenly believed that the male protagonist came to kill her when they met, the entire story would be more complete. On the other hand, from the perspective of the rationality of the individual plot, because the heroine has a misunderstanding, the heroine's first reaction when seeing the hero should be a fear of being chased, right? But in this plot description, it seems that we only see the hatred and boredom of the heroine, because it was previously foreshadowed that Mo Rong Qingyang was creating the misunderstanding that the hero wanted to kill the heroine, but this was not continued later, which felt a bit pity.
